Active Rest Day on Cho Oyu

September 12, 2019

Trekking towards Camp 1 on Cho Oyu (Phunuru Sherpa)
Nangpa La from ABC (Dallas Glass)
Cho Oyu at Sunrise from ABC (Dallas Glass)

The Cho Oyu Team took the day getting settled in at ABC and going for a short hike to stretch their legs up towards Camp 1. An active rest day is good for the team. Getting out and doing some trekking is a good way to get their heart rates up a bit and work on more acclimatization. The team can get a good view of the route on Cho Oyu and Nangpa La which is one of the oldest trade routes connecting Tibet to Nepal where local people made the pilgrimage to Namche for trading.

The Fixing Sherpa returned to ABC after fixing more of the ropes on the route to Camp 2. Tomorrow is going to be a busy day with the Puja and training for the team before making plans to head up to Camp 1 for their first rotation. There is a little snow in the forecast for tonight but that should not slow down the progress and plan for climbing over the next week.

All is well on Cho Oyu

Cho Oyu Team Preparing for Intermediate Camp

September 9, 2019

The Cho Oyu Team had a good rest day today and will be moving up to Gyaplung which we also call Intermediate Camp in the morning. Tomorrow will not be a difficult day of trekking and the team can pretty much stick to the road but having this Intermediate Camp in place breaks up the altitude gain as they move to ABC.

Intermediate Camp with Cho Oyu in the clouds (Dallas Glass)

Intermediate Camp with Cho Oyu in the clouds (Dallas Glass)

The team will be met by a few of our Sherpa who will come down from ABC. The weather is looking reasonable for the next few days and we are looking forward to getting the entire team together at ABC in a couple days.

All is well in Tibet!

Cho Oyu Team Acclimatizing In Tibet

September 5, 2019

2019 Cho Oyu Team trekking above Chinese Base Camp (Phunuru Sherpa)
Chinese Base Camp (Phunuru Sherpa)
Relaxing at Chinese Base Camp (Phunuru Sherpa)

The Cho Oyu Team was up and out the door early this morning.  After a good breakfast in Tingri, the team loaded into the vehicles and made their way up the road to Chinese Base Camp.  They arrived in time to meet our Sherpa Team before they loaded the yaks and headed to ABC.  After the 17 yaks and our Sherpa Team departed Chinese Base Camp for ABC, the team had some soup and then trekked up to 5,000 meters for some acclimatization.

After the hike, Kaji cooked a nice lunch for the team before they returned to Tingri for the night.  The plan for tomorrow is to wake up and hit the road early for the move to Chinese Base Camp.  Phunuru reports a couple other teams are at Chinese Base Camp as well.

Our Sherpa Team had a good day with excellent weather and made it to ABC with all of the yak loads.  Tomorrow, the team will begin working on ABC and the following day, make a carry to Camp 1.

All is well in Tibet!
